黑狐家游戏

文件,数据库存储数据的基石,数据文件是数据库中数据的主要结构吗

欧气 1 0

在当今数字化时代,数据已经成为企业决策的重要依据和核心竞争力之一,而数据库作为管理和组织这些数据的工具,其核心在于如何高效、安全地存储和管理海量信息,文件作为数据库最基本的数据存储单元,扮演着至关重要的角色。

文件,数据库存储数据的基石,数据文件是数据库中数据的主要结构吗

图片来源于网络,如有侵权联系删除

文件的定义与分类

文件是指一组相关联的信息集合,通常以某种格式保存在计算机中,它可以是文本、图片、视频等多种形式,在数据库系统中,文件被用作存储数据的载体,通过特定的编码方式将数据转换为二进制形式进行保存,常见的文件类型包括:

  • 文本文件:用于存储纯文本信息的文件,如文档、代码等;
  • 二进制文件:包含非文本格式的数据,例如图像、音频或视频;
  • 压缩文件:为了节省空间而对数据进行压缩处理的文件;
  • 数据库文件:专门设计用于存储数据库表的文件。

文件在数据库中的作用

数据持久化

文件的引入使得数据库能够实现数据的长期保存,无论系统是否运行,数据都可以被永久记录下来,这种特性对于需要历史记录和分析的企业来说至关重要。

数据共享与管理

多个应用程序可以同时访问同一个文件来获取所需的数据,从而实现了数据的共享,文件还可以通过备份机制来保护重要数据免受丢失的风险。

提高效率

使用文件可以提高数据处理的速度和质量,由于文件可以直接读写内存中的数据块,因此比通过网络传输整个对象要快得多。

文件的存储结构

文件的存储结构决定了其性能和应用场景,常见的设计有顺序文件和索引文件两种:

文件,数据库存储数据的基石,数据文件是数据库中数据的主要结构吗

图片来源于网络,如有侵权联系删除

  • 顺序文件:按照物理位置依次排列的文件,适合于随机存取操作较少的情况;
  • 索引文件:为每个记录分配一个唯一的标识符(键),并通过该键快速定位到相应位置的文件,适用于频繁查询的场景。

文件的维护与管理

随着数据的不断增长,对文件的有效管理变得尤为重要,这涉及到以下几个方面:

  • 备份与恢复:定期备份数据以防意外丢失,并在必要时进行恢复操作;
  • 归档与清理:将不再使用的旧数据转移到其他介质上以释放空间,同时删除无用的临时文件;
  • 权限控制:确保只有授权的用户才能访问敏感信息,防止未经许可的使用或篡改。

文件的未来发展趋势

随着云计算、大数据技术的发展,文件的存储和管理方式也在不断演进,云存储服务提供商如AWS S3、Azure Blob Storage等提供了强大的在线存储解决方案,允许用户按需扩展容量而不必担心硬件维护问题,区块链技术也为文件的防篡改性提供了新的保障手段。

文件作为数据库的核心组成部分之一,其在现代信息技术领域的重要性不言而喻,通过对文件的理解和管理,我们可以更好地利用数据资源,为企业和社会创造更大的价值。

标签: #文件是数据库储存数据的基本组件

黑狐家游戏
  • 评论列表

留言评论